Job Goal(s): 

The overall job goal of the Early Childhood Family Educator is to partner with families in the home setting using the Parents as Teachers curriculum to provide families with the skills and knowledge they need to ensure their children are competent, healthy, self-assured and ready for school.

Essential Job Functions: 

  • Create a recruitment and enrollment plan to reach targeted populations with children prenatal to kindergarten entry. 
  • Enroll and visit with families on a regular schedule in the home setting. 
  • Engage in strategies that maintain families’ engagement and result in meeting home visit frequency requirements. 
  • Create a weekly schedule that allows for flexibility to meet with working families, makes effective use of route planning and optimizes daily work hours. This may result in different start and end times for some days. 
  • Plan home visits using Parent as Teacher® curriculum materials based on family’s needs and interests. Lessons are designed to empower families with accurate child growth and development knowledge, effective parenting skills, strategies to build their child’s school readiness, build understanding of the early literacy support and promote positive adult-child relationships. 
  • Complete required development and health screenings per schedule. Support follow-up evaluation if needed. 
  • Work with team members to plan group and special family events. Promote and facilitate monthly play groups in targeted communities. 
  • Cultivate positive, supportive relationships with family members to encourage partnerships in education. Promote a connection to the local school/preschool system and community activities to provide children with social and learning experiences (i.e. monthly playgroups). 
  • Assist families in connections with additional services, when needed, such as financial assistance, health care, education and training, etc. 
  • Keep current, well-written records, reports, assessments and submit in a timely manner. 10. Assess, plan and coordinate services to families through partnership with other programs and agencies if applicable. 
  • Participate in professional development activities and in-service training. Participate in team meetings, team committees, monthly reflective supervision and other assigned Family Links activities.
